🚨 Another Crypto-Linked Kidnapping Case in France
According to French media outlet Le Parisien, a shocking kidnapping case recently unfolded near Paris involving a former cryptocurrency trader named Alexander.
Late at night around 11 p.m., the chief of police in Saint-Germain-en-Laye received an unusual call from Algeria. The caller claimed they had received a disturbing photo from Alexander’s phone. The image showed him forced to his knees with his hands tied, while kidnappers demanded a ransom of €10,000 for his release.
🔍 Police Response
French investigators in Yvelines acted immediately, opening an emergency case and tracking the location of Alexander’s phone to Paris’ 10th arrondissement. At the same time, anti-crime brigades monitored his residence in Saint-Germain-en-Laye.
By 4 a.m., officers spotted Alexander returning home with a swollen, bruised face. He was quickly taken to a police station for medical assistance. According to his statement, the kidnappers had strangled him until he lost consciousness while being held captive.
💰 Crypto-Related Crime on the Rise
This is not the first such case in France tied to the cryptocurrency world. Over recent months:
In January, Ledger co-founder David Balland and his partner were violently attacked, with Balland’s fingers burned before elite forces rescued him.
In May, the father of a crypto entrepreneur was abducted in broad daylight and had a finger severed before being freed.
That same month, criminals also attempted to kidnap the daughter of Paymium CEO Pierre Noizat.
French authorities have already arrested more than 20 suspects connected to these incidents, but the latest kidnapping shows that crypto-linked crime remains a serious concern in the country..","images":["https://d2kdcqywr8ua22.cloudfront.net/uploadfile/article/blog/2025082025/08/28/6c68661d89a34fdcbee466abaec201a9.jpg"],"tags":[],"tradingPairs":[],"quotearticleid":0}
